There is plenty coming up this week, here's my selection of the 'key releases' from Asia

Wednesday 26 October - Australia - 0030GMT - Q3 CPI data

Headline q/q CPI:

  • expected is +0.5%,
  • prior was +0.4%
  • For the y/y, expected is 1.1%, prior 1.0%

Trimmed mean (the measure the RBA pays most heed to, the 'core' figure where the RBA target band is 2 -%)

For the q/q:

  • expected 0.4%,
  • prior 0.5% q/q
  • For the y/y, expected is 1.7%, prior 1.7

And, finally the 'weighted median':

  • For q/q: expected is 0.4%, prior was 0.4%
  • For y/y: expected is 1.4%, prior was 1.3%

So, those expectations, regardless of which one you look at, are for low inflation. There has been a level of comfort expressed from the Reserve Bank of Australia that inflation will return to the target band in the quarters ahead. If we get a surprise higher inflation result this comfort will be confirmed, but the danger is a surprise low reading, which will put a cat amongst the pigeons. Friday 28 October from Japan (Thursday 27 October 2330GMT) - September/October CPI data (along with September data for Overall Household Spending, the Jobless Rate, and Job-To-Applicant Ratio ... but I'm just highlighting inflation data as the key)

  • September National CPI y/y, expected is -0.5%, prior was -0.5%
  • September National CPI y/y excluding Fresh Food, expected is -0.5%, prior was -0.5%
  • September National CPI excluding Food, Energy y/y, expected is 0.1%, prior was 0.2%
  • Tokyo CPI y/y (October), expected is -0.4%, prior was -0.5% (Tokyo CPI data is available a month earlier than the National CPI)
  • Tokyo CPI excluding Fresh Food y/y for October, expected is -0.5%, prior was -0.5%
  • Tokyo CPI excluding Food, Energy y/y for October, expected is -0.1%, prior was -0.1%
  • NOTE - later on Friday from Japan (0500GMT Friday 28 October) the Bank of Japan will release their own measure for inflation, September, it's a core measure excluding fresh food and energy. expected +0.3%, prior 0.4%
  • Note also ... no prizes if you're thinking that with the BOJ inflation target at 2% y/y they are not even close
